Welcome to Lakeside Lodge Resort & Marina Located in the vast Bridger-Teton National Forest, we rest on the south shore of Fremont Lake facing the Wind River Mountain Range. A considerable body of water, Fremont Lake is Wyoming’s second-largest natural lake. Carved by a series of three glaciers, it is eleven miles long, and up to a mile wide with a maximum depth of more than 700 feet. An entirely granite formation, Fremont Lake holds some of the cleanest water in the country. Rim Station

12. Rim Station

16mi from Cora · 21 sites
The Rim Station offers a unique camping experience nestled on the scenic Hoback Rim in Wyoming, just over 30 minutes from the vibrant Jackson Hole area and less than 30 minutes from the charming town of Pinedale. This prime location provides campers with breathtaking views and easy access to some of the most stunning natural landscapes in the region. Our RV Park is bordered by the Bridger-Teton National Forest, creating an ideal setting for wildlife enthusiasts. Here, you can witness an array of wildlife, including deer, moose, and antelope during the spring and summer months. As the seasons change, elk become a common sight in the fall and winter, while coyotes can be heard year-round. Occasionally, you might even spot wolves gracefully traversing the area.
